  • Schuyler Bailar is the first openly transgender athlete to compete in any sport on an NCAA Division 1 men’s team. By 15, he was one of the nation’s top 20 15-year-old breast strokers. By 17, he set a national age group record. Now he swims for Harvard University. Schuyler’s difficult choice - to transition while potentially giving up the prospect of being an NCAA Champion - was historic and timely. His story has appeared everywhere from The Washington Post to 60 Minutes and The Ellen Show.
